2. Keeping passwords safe is one of the most crucial things in
today’s tech world. However, making a strong password and
creating unique passwords for all the different accounts is where
the problem arises.
With so many restrictions, we manage to make one or two new
passwords and then keep reusing it repeatedly. This is a
big password security threat, as if anyone knows or learns about
your password, he can also gain access to all your other
accounts.
As per a survey conducted by security firm CSID, 61% of
Americans accept that they use the same password on multiple
sites. However, things change with AgileBits’s 1Password 4.
This is the latest entry in the different password management
software offered by the company. It works as an universal app
and runs on your iPhone, iPod touch, or iPad, and requires iOS 6
or higher. This password management software works by creating
a virtual ‘vault’ that can save different kinds of sensitive
information like passwords, credit card and bank account
numbers, passport data, software keys among others.
Though 1Password 4 is called a ‘password management tool’ it
has the capability of storing every crucial data that you want. This
makes it extremely handy, especially when we are carrying our
entire digital world in our pockets nowadays.

Security
If we are talking about password management, then data security
is the most important thing. With 1Password 4, all your data is
protected by strong encryption and can only be unlocked by a
single password that you select at the very beginning. Other than
encryption, there are a number of security features that make this
tool absolutely great. For example, if you browse through your
saved items, all your sensitive data is discretely blanked out, so
even if someone is shoulder surfing, your confidential information
is safe. You can of course reveal the particular piece of
information that you require.
1Password 4 app can also be set to automatically lock your data
vault as soon as you leave 1Password 4. You can also set a
certain idle time setting. This way, no one can access your app
even if you leave it unattended by mistake. 1Password 4 also
automatically clears out your pasteboard after a set period of
time.
Syncing ability
One of the great things about this password management tool is
the ability to synchronize your data across multiple devices.
1Password 4 supports both manual sync through iTunes as well
as automatic sync through Dropbox or iCloud. However,
1Password 4 does not support synchronizing locally over Wi-Fi.
